PORTLAND drop glorious echoing indie-pop gem ‘Lay Me Down’ ahead of 6th June London show.

Listen

Though Lay Me Down does sound like a great rock track it’s not afraid to bare its soul and wear its heart on its sleeve. The melody itself has uplifting vibes the lyrics have that grittiness to them which makes a perfect contrast yet when all put together creates this perfect fusion. A superb track.

Emily Saunders to release vibrant sunshine-soaked new single ‘Blue Skies Forever’ on 2nd May.

Listen

An absolutely incredible tune from beginning to end and has that tone which boarders a bit darker which actually gives it that bit more depth. I could happily listen to this on repeat and probably find something new to it.

2025 Live Dates:

7th June- Twickenham Exchange Theatre, London.

13th June- Y-Theatre, Leicester.

Nature TV – ‘Travelling Girl’

Download/Stream

Now I’ve not known Nature TV for that long but am already a fan of their type of music. Travelling Girl has a got those fantastic guitar riffs which go into a seamless rhythm which when put with the drums and a voice that’s lower key and a bit gravelly sums up q beautiful tune

Shadows of a Silhouette deliver a rush of energy with razor-edged new garage-rock single, ‘No Matter Where I Go’

Listen

A stunning track. Just a few seconds into it and it has that feel to it where it could have come from a movie soundtrack, in face, I think it should be used as one. How the track is put together does impress me and it’s one I’d happily listen to a few times over.
